10.3: Enable Windows Outlook users to read iCal invitations
This fix worked fine for me, albeit unidirectionally. WinOutlook users can now accept my invitations and automatically add them to their calendar, however they are not given an option to confirm with a return email "receipt" to let me know they are able to attend. I haven't a clue if this would be the reuslt of the content in the original invitation not providing a return path, or if the WinOutlook application isn't recognizing the invitation as anything more than a "heads-up".
